26.09.09 Postdoc, Computational Inorganic/Organometallic Chemistry, Utah, United States
A postdoc position is available in the Daniel Ess computational and simulation lab at Brigham Young University (BYU) ((Use the "Apply for this Job" box below).). Applications will be accepted now through Nov 30. The start date is anticipated to be between Jan. 2027 and May 2027. Projects will be modeling inorganic and organometallic reactions and catalysis and will range from fundamental studies to collaboration with petrochemical industrial partners to design new catalysts.
You will use electronic structure calculations, machine learning, and programming.
Candidates should have a Ph.D. in computational or theoretical chemistry or a related field. Applicants must be independent, be able to handle multiple projects, and be expert in electronic structure computational programs and theoretical analyses. Applicants should have a strong background in reaction mechanisms. Applicants should have good programming skills (e.g. Python) and either experience or willing to learn machine learning methods.
BYU has a very friendly campus environment in Provo, which is the second largest city in Utah. Provo, Utah is an extremely safe city.
